• Send any inspirational images you love - from gorgeous bridal bouquets, to stunning table designs. Although we strive to create custom look for you, the images help us get a sense of our overall style and preferences.

• Bring pictures and fabric swatches of both your lovely dress and your bridesmaid’s! This is crucial when creating color palettes, selecting the perfect blooms, and choosing linens.

• Wesuggestyoucreatealistofquestionsandflowerneedspriortoyourconsultation.Thiswillhelpensure that nothing gets missed in all the excitement during your design meeting.

• Trytosetabase-linebudgetforfloralanddecorbeforecomingtotheconsultation.Ifyouareunsureofthecostofflowers,weprovideallourbrideswithafloralestimatetool.

• There are several factors that determine how muchflowersaregoingtocost.Forexample:

Are you looking for local blooms, or are you looking foraspecificimportedflower?Areyouorderingbothceremony and reception decor, or do you only need personalflowers?Ifyouareorderingcenterpieces,doyou have 10 tables, or 30?

Generally, it is suggested that you spend 12-15% ofyourtotalweddingbudgetonflowersanddecor.However, we have seen and worked with clients who choose to spend much more and much less than this average percentage, depending on their personal needs and desires.

Florists must factor the following details into the cost ofyourweddingflowers:Amountordered,qualityofflowers,colorofflowers,originofflowers,seasonal

availabilityofflowers,designercosts,creativenessandoriginalityofdesigns,laborfeesforset,strike,delivery, transfers, and/or pick up, location of event and travel costs, complexity of set-ups, rental items and other materials used.
